[Haskell-cafe] Determining application directory
Scott A. Waterman
tswaterman at gmail.com
Fri Jan 29 14:16:25 EST 2010
'FindBin' is also useful.
While System.Directory is quite useful, it doesn't contain a function
the directory in which the running program lives. You can get the
(working) directory (e.g. unix's 'getpwd'), and you can try to find an
executable by searching the $PATH, but you can't find the program you
are currently running.
On Jan 27, 2010, at 9:06 AM, Matveev Vladimir wrote:
> I'm writing cross-platform application in Haskell which should be
> running under Windows and Linux. Under Linux configuration is stored
> in the /etc directory, and under Windows configuration is meant to
> be in
> the application directory. So, is there a way to get an application
> directory path under Windows? I remember that there is a way to do
> using WinAPI, but how to do this Haskell?
> Haskell-Cafe mailing list
> Haskell-Cafe at haskell.org
More information about the Haskell-Cafe